1102568 The Route explored by Captains Speke and Grant, showing the Outfall of the Nile from the Victoria Nyanza Lake (engraving) by English School, (19th century); Private Collection; (add.info.: The Route explored by Captains Speke and Grant, showing the Outfall of the Nile from the Victoria Nyanza Lake. Illustration for The Illustrated London News, 4 July 1863.); Look and Learn / Illustrated Papers Collection; English, out of copyright

This engraving, titled "The Route explored by Captains Speke and Grant, showing the Outfall of the Nile from the Victoria Nyanza Lake" takes us on a visual journey through the uncharted territories of 19th-century Africa. Created by an anonymous English School artist in the 1800s, this print showcases a significant moment in history when two daring explorers embarked on an expedition to uncover one of nature's greatest mysteries. Intricately detailed and meticulously crafted, this engraving depicts Captain John Hanning Speke and Captain James Augustus Grant's remarkable route as they ventured into unknown lands. The focal point is undoubtedly the majestic Victoria Nyanza Lake, where their exploration began. From there, we follow their path along the winding course of the Nile River until it reaches its outfall.
